What is Career Development?

Career Development is the process through which your team members learn and apply short-term skills to advance toward their long-term professional goals. This process is personally driven and often lifelong, requiring consistent achievement of milestones tailored to their chosen career paths.

As a leader, your role in this process is to create a structured and nurturing work environment where individuals can acquire, refine, and test both soft and hard skills, all while knowing they have your support to help them along the way.

Career Development vs. Performance Management

Both impact one another, but there are specificities in both. 🔍

Career Development Performance Management
What The process through which you, as a leader, empower your team members to cultivate skills within the organization and steadily move closer to their career aspirations, fostering a sense of ownership and agency in their professional growth. The process through which you, as a leader, oversee and support your team members in their individual performance toward achieving the company's or partner's goals and objectives, while also offering valuable feedback along the way.
How Trio's Career Development is systematized by the IDPs, which represents the structured framework that defines the development possibilities, with clarity of the necessary skills and what are the action plans that the team member should complete to develop them. To manage team members’ performance, Trio establishes internal systems and processes for constantly setting goals as objectives, and reviewing the individual performance towards them, making sure they are aligned with the organization’s strategy.
Ownership Although the organization establishes the process, it is up to team members to take advantage of and own their own IDP and development. Performance Management is owned by the organization and by the organization (and partners).

1. IDPs

1.1. What is it?

The IDP essentially serves as a concrete roadmap, comprising actionable steps for Trioneers to enhance various skills and competencies vital to their roles and career progression. Each action plan is rooted in specific goals, competencies, or skills that individuals aspire to cultivate.
